Litter cleanup efforts kick off in Jackson

JACKSON, Tenn. — The Great American Cleanup is a nationwide effort, from March to June, to clean and beautify communities.

The City of Jackson’s ‘Keep Jackson Beautiful,’ and neighborhood services ‘Love Your Block‘ are teaming up with Keep America Beautiful for the Great American Cleanup there will be litter cleanups across the City of Jackson.

The cleanups kicked off on March 8, with a litter clean up where volunteers gathered more than 80 pounds of litter. There are about 11 scheduled litter pick ups going through June.

“Anyone that has a group or a church or anyone that gets sick and tired of driving around and seeing the trash on your corners and everything, this is a great opportunity for you to make a difference,” said Johnetta Black, chairwoman for Keep Jackson Beautiful.

For those hoping to help, you’re encouraged to start small, pick up trash when you come across it and keep a trash bag in your car to avoid littering.
